Safety Precautions: Essential safety measures to prevent spills, fires, and accidents during fueling

Fueling a sailboat from a jerry can introduces unique risks, from volatile fuel vapors to the instability of a rocking vessel. Implementing rigorous safety precautions is non-negotiable to prevent spills, fires, and accidents. Begin by selecting a jerry can specifically designed for marine fuel, featuring a robust spout and childproof cap to minimize leakage. Always store the can in a well-ventilated, upright position, secured with straps or brackets to prevent tipping during rough seas. Fuel transfer should only occur in calm conditions, with the boat securely anchored or docked to minimize movement.

The fueling process itself demands meticulous attention to detail. Position the jerry can on a stable surface, such as the cockpit floor, and ensure all electrical devices, including engines and radios, are turned off to eliminate ignition sources. Use a funnel with a fine mesh screen to catch debris and reduce spillage, and pour slowly to avoid overfilling the tank. Keep a Class B fire extinguisher within arm’s reach, specifically rated for flammable liquid fires. If fuel spills, immediately contain it with absorbent pads or booms and dispose of them according to marine regulations.

Environmental conditions play a critical role in fueling safety. Avoid fueling in windy or rainy weather, as gusts can spread fuel vapors and rain can dilute spill-containment efforts. Always wear non-slip gloves and closed-toe shoes to maintain grip and protect skin from fuel exposure. If fueling alone, inform someone ashore of your intentions and expected completion time, ensuring help is available in case of an emergency. After fueling, securely close the tank vent and inspect all connections for leaks before starting the engine.

Jerry Can Selection: Choosing the right type and size of jerry can for marine use

Selecting the right jerry can for marine fuel storage is a critical decision that balances safety, practicality, and compliance with regulations. The harsh marine environment demands a container that resists corrosion, withstands UV exposure, and remains buoyant if accidentally dropped overboard. Metal jerry cans, while durable, are prone to rust in saltwater conditions, making high-density polyethylene (HDPE) cans the preferred choice for sailboat owners. HDPE cans are lightweight, chemically resistant, and often feature built-in vents to prevent pressure buildup during temperature fluctuations.

Size matters when choosing a jerry can for your sailboat. A common mistake is opting for the largest capacity available, which can lead to unnecessary weight and storage challenges. For most sailboats, a 5-gallon (20-liter) jerry can strikes a balance between fuel capacity and manageability. This size is easy to handle, fits in standard storage compartments, and provides enough fuel for extended voyages without overburdening the vessel. Smaller 2.5-gallon (10-liter) cans are ideal for day sailors or as backups, while larger 10-gallon (40-liter) cans are better suited for offshore expeditions with ample storage space.

Not all jerry cans are created equal, and selecting one with marine-specific features is essential. Look for cans with a self-venting spout to prevent spills and a robust cap with a locking mechanism to avoid leaks during rough seas. Some models include a flame arrestor, a critical safety feature that prevents fuel vapor ignition. Additionally, ensure the can is approved by marine safety standards, such as the U.S. Coast Guard or ISO certifications, to guarantee its suitability for fuel storage on watercraft.

Practical considerations extend beyond the can itself to its integration with your sailboat. Invest in a secure mounting system to prevent jerry cans from shifting during transit. Straps, brackets, or dedicated fuel lockers are effective solutions. Regularly inspect cans for cracks, leaks, or signs of degradation, especially after prolonged sun exposure. Label each can clearly with the fuel type and date of purchase to avoid contamination and ensure freshness. Fueling Process: Step-by-step guide to safely transferring fuel from jerry can to sailboat tank

Transferring fuel from a jerry can to a sailboat’s tank requires precision and caution to avoid spills, fumes, and potential hazards. Begin by ensuring both the jerry can and the boat are stationary and on even ground to prevent accidental tipping. Position the can on a stable surface near the fuel fill point, but not directly over it, to minimize the risk of spills. Always work in a well-ventilated area, away from open flames, sparks, or electrical equipment. Wear nitrile gloves and safety goggles to protect against skin and eye irritation from fuel contact.

Next, inspect the fuel fill point and jerry can for compatibility. Most sailboats use a standard fuel fill hose or nozzle, but ensure the jerry can’s spout fits securely without leaking. If using a pour spout, attach it firmly to the can’s opening, and if using a siphon pump, connect it according to the manufacturer’s instructions. Open the sailboat’s fuel tank vent to allow air to escape as fuel enters, preventing vacuum lock and ensuring smooth flow. Slowly tip the jerry can or activate the siphon pump, maintaining control to avoid overfilling the tank.

As fuel transfers, monitor the tank’s level closely to prevent overflow. Stop immediately if you notice any leaks or unusual odors. Once the tank is adequately filled, close the vent and securely cap the jerry can. Wipe any spilled fuel with absorbent pads or rags, and dispose of them properly in accordance with local regulations. Avoid washing fuel residues into the water, as this can harm marine life and violate environmental laws.

Finally, store the jerry can in a designated, well-ventilated area away from living spaces. Label it clearly with the fuel type and date of purchase to avoid confusion. Regularly inspect the can for cracks or corrosion, replacing it if necessary. Storage Tips: Best practices for storing jerry cans securely on a sailboat

Storing jerry cans on a sailboat requires careful planning to ensure safety, stability, and accessibility. The first step is to choose a dedicated storage area that minimizes the risk of fuel spills. Ideal locations include low-traffic areas near the vessel’s centerline, such as under seats, in lazaret compartments, or within purpose-built lockers. Avoid placing cans near heat sources, electrical systems, or living quarters to reduce fire hazards. Secure the cans in a way that prevents shifting during rough seas, as sloshing fuel can alter the boat’s balance and damage the containers.

The method of securing jerry cans is as critical as their location. Use non-skid pads or custom cradles to prevent movement, and consider strapping them down with marine-grade bungee cords or ratchet straps. For added stability, orient the cans horizontally to lower their center of gravity. Ensure vents face downward to prevent fuel leakage if the can tips, and always use cans with tight-sealing, childproof caps to minimize evaporation and spills. Regularly inspect straps and mounts for wear, especially after prolonged exposure to saltwater and UV rays.

Material compatibility is often overlooked but essential for long-term storage. Opt for jerry cans made from high-density polyethylene (HDPE), which resists corrosion and is less prone to cracking compared to metal cans. Avoid storing fuel in containers with rubber gaskets, as gasoline can degrade rubber over time. If using metal cans, apply a marine-grade sealant to joints and inspect for rust periodically. Label each can clearly with the fuel type and date of storage to avoid cross-contamination and ensure freshness.

Ventilation is a key safety consideration when storing fuel onboard. Even small amounts of gasoline vapor can accumulate in enclosed spaces, creating a fire risk. Install passive vents in storage compartments to allow air circulation while keeping water out. If storing cans below deck, ensure the area is well-vented to the exterior, preferably with a cowling or dorade box. Avoid overfilling cans, leaving at least 5% airspace to accommodate fuel expansion in varying temperatures.

Finally, adopt a proactive maintenance routine to ensure jerry cans remain safe and functional. Inspect cans monthly for cracks, leaks, or signs of degradation, particularly around handles and spouts. Clean spills immediately with absorbent pads and dispose of contaminated materials according to maritime regulations. Rotate fuel stock every six months to prevent degradation, using older fuel first. Emergency Procedures: Handling fuel spills, leaks, or other emergencies while fueling at sea

Fuel spills and leaks during at-sea refueling from jerry cans can escalate quickly, turning a routine task into a hazardous situation. The confined space of a sailboat, combined with the constant motion of the ocean, amplifies the risk of fire, environmental damage, and personal injury. Immediate action is critical to mitigate these dangers.

Containment is your first priority. Keep absorbent pads or rags designated for fuel spills within arm’s reach of the fueling area. If a spill occurs, quickly place these materials over the affected area to prevent spread. For larger spills, deploy a spill containment boom or use a makeshift barrier like a tarp weighted down with heavy objects. Avoid using absorbent materials that could ignite easily, such as paper towels or sawdust.

Ventilation reduces ignition risks. Ensure all hatches, ports, and vents are open to maximize airflow. If possible, position the boat upwind to direct fumes away from the spill site. Immediately shut off all potential ignition sources, including engines, electronics, and even mobile phones. A single spark can turn a contained spill into a catastrophic fire.

Neutralize and dispose of fuel safely. Once contained, transfer the spill and absorbent materials into a sealed, fire-resistant container. If using a commercial fuel neutralizer, follow the manufacturer’s instructions precisely—typically, a ratio of 1:10 neutralizer to fuel is recommended. Dispose of contaminated materials at a designated shore facility; never discharge fuel or neutralized waste overboard, as this violates maritime environmental regulations.

Prevent future emergencies through preparation. Regularly inspect jerry cans for cracks, corrosion, or faulty seals. Use only cans specifically designed for marine fuel storage, and ensure they are securely stowed in a well-ventilated area. Train all crew members in spill response procedures and conduct drills biannually. Keep a fire extinguisher rated for Class B (flammable liquid) fires within 10 feet of the fueling station at all times.
